Had a buddy over tonight and taught him
Sergeant's Miniatures Game. We played a nighttime scenario for Operation Tonga where the British Red Devil paratroopers dropped at night during D-Day to split the German 7th and 15h armies (I believe that's right), to take some bridges and stall German reinforcements.
I built a 6 soldier British squad to let my buddy play and I took the 7 soldier German squad. The British had better soldiers, so my extra German soldier didn't help as he won 54 VP's to my 29 VP's. He had bonus VP's for surviving soldiers, while my bonus VP's would come from captured British soldiers. I had one captured at one point but his squadmate came and rescued him and then the ex-captured soldier killed my soldier that took him prisoner. I could have killed that soldier instead of capturing him during close combat, but opted for the capture to try to get more VP's as I knew I was behind. I had hoped to move them far enough away to avoid him getting rescued, but it didn't work out.
Fun game nonetheless and my buddy enjoyed it.
